You'll find it on a little side street in San Francisco's old Latin Quarter somewhere between Chinatown, Fisherman's Wharf and endless Italian late-night cafes.

      Formerly Amelio's, where Joe DiMaggio & Marilyn Monroe had their wedding dinner, housed one of San Francisco's most important speakeasies and along with Ernie's were the most famous restaurants in the city. The two upstairs dining rooms with fireplaces have views of Coit Tower and may be reserved for meetings or dinner parties.

      This inviting and comfortable space is where Clark Gable and Carole Lombard had their rendezvous. John & Robert Kennedy, Gary Cooper, Bing Crosby, Dean Martin and boxer Rocky Marciano were among some of the personalities that frequented this landmark location.
